Warmth Amid Duty, Task Force Operation Peace Cartenz Strengthens Bonds with Paniai Community

Paniai, Central Papua — The continuous effort to build trust and solidarity between security forces and local communities remains a top priority for the Task Force Operation Peace Cartenz 2025. Through a social program titled “Humanitarian Touch,” personnel of the task force spent the day engaging directly with residents and children along Aikai Street, Enarotali, Paniai Regency, on Saturday (Nov 8).

The activity underscores that humanitarian engagement continues to be the foundation of maintaining peace and stability in Papua. Beyond law enforcement duties, Operation Peace Cartenz emphasizes empathy, compassion, and a human-centered approach in fostering harmony among Papuans.

The Head of Peace Operation Cartenz 2025, Brigadier General of Police Dr. Faizal Ramadhani, S.Sos., S.I.K., M.H., highlighted that the initiative reflects the police’s ongoing commitment to not only provide safety but also strengthen emotional and social bonds between officers and citizens.

“We are committed to ensuring that the presence of the police among the people is not only felt through law enforcement, but also through compassion and care. The children and communities are our partners in maintaining a peaceful and beautiful Papua,” said Brigadier General Faizal.

Several personnel from different sub-task forces participated in the activity, including members of the Public Relations, Health, Psychology, Logistics, Law Enforcement, and Action units. Among them were Police Inspector Yosafat Aji C. Samudra, S.Tr.K., M.Si., Police Second Inspector Dr. Shintia Novotna Katoda, M.Kes., and Police Second Inspector Moh. Arsyad Hafid Affandy, S.Psi., who spent time interacting warmly with local residents and children.

The atmosphere during the event was filled with laughter and a sense of togetherness. Children smiled brightly as officers played with them, shared stories, and handed out snacks. These heartwarming interactions reflected the human side of law enforcement—officers who serve not only as protectors but also as friends to the people of Papua.

In a separate statement, the Deputy Head of Peace Operation Cartenz 2025, Chief Commissioner of Police Adarma Sinaga, S.I.K., M.Hum., emphasized that a humanistic approach is essential to building trust and sustaining peace in the region.

“A humanist approach is the main key to building public trust and maintaining peace in Papua. We aim to continue being present as partners of the community, not merely as guardians of security,” said Chief Commissioner Adarma.

The Humanitarian Touch program concluded safely and peacefully, demonstrating the success of Task Force Operation Peace Cartenz 2025 in fostering unity, care, and social harmony within the people of Paniai.
